John owns real estate with a fair market value of $1 million in which he has a basis of $250,000. In 2005, John sold the property to his son, Junior, for $1 million, subject to an installment note. Junior must pay the $1 million plus interest over 5 years. The note provides “Unless sooner discharged, upon John’s death, all amounts due under this note shall be deemed to be extinguished and treated as paid.”

Which of the following is true?

a. If John dies prior to receiving all payments, the present value of the installment payments not made will be included in Joe’s gross estate.

b. The unpaid installment payments are IRD.

c. No premium will be attached to the note since this is not a SCIN.

d. If John dies before he has paid off the note, he will not have to make any further payments.
